In Carius method of estimation of halogens `250 mg` of an organic compound gave `141 mg` of `AgBr`. The percentage of bromine in the compound is (atomic mass `Ag = 108, Br = 80`)

A

48

B

60

C

24

D

36

Text Solution

Verified by Experts

The correct Answer is:
c

moles of Br `=1 times` moles of AgBr
`" "=1 times (141 times 10^(-3))/188`
moles of Br `=(141 times 10^(-3))/188 times 80` `therefore %` of Br `=(141 times 10^(-3))/188 times 80/(250 times 10^(-3)) times 100`
`" "=24%`
